Princeton's WordNet

  1. hearty, satisfying, solid, square, substantialadjective

    providing abundant nourishment

    "a hearty meal"; "good solid food"; "ate a substantial breakfast"; "four square meals a day"

  2. comforting, cheering, satisfyingadjective

    providing freedom from worry

Wiktionary

  1. satisfyingadjective

    That satisfies, gratifies, pleases or comforts.

ChatGPT

  1. satisfying

    Satisfying is the feeling or state of contentment, fulfillment or gratification experienced when a desire, need, expectation, or requirement has been met or achieved. It could also mean fulfilling a demand or criteria adequately.
